Kitchen cabinet hinges can be categorized into visible and intangible options. Visible hinges are displayed on the outside of the cabinet door, while intangible hinges are hidden within the door. However, some hinges may only be partially concealed. These hinges come in various finishes such as chrome, brass, etc., catering to different design preferences. The selection of hinges depends on the cabinet's design.
Butt hinges are the simplest type of hinge, lacking decorative elements. These rectangular hinges have a central hinge section with two or three holes on each side for grub screws. Despite their plain appearance, butt hinges are versatile as they can be mounted either inside or outside the cabinet doors.
Reverse bevel hinges, on the other hand, are designed to fit at a 30-degree angle. They feature a square-shaped metal portion on one side, giving kitchen cabinets a neat and clean look. This type of hinge allows the doors to open towards the rear corners, eliminating the need for exterior door handles or pulls.
Surface mount hinges are fully exposed and are attached using button head screws. Often referred to as butterfly hinges, they can have beautifully embossed or rolled designs resembling butterflies. Despite their intricate appearance, surface mount hinges are relatively easy to install.
Recessed cabinet hinges represent a distinct type designed specifically for cabinet doors.

The DQx profile is a type of hollow hinge extruded profile that is commonly used as a connecting structural part for doors, windows, and other applications. However, ensuring the quality of profile welds has been a significant challenge due to the large rotational forces that the hollow parts of the joints are subjected to. Over the past two years, several batches of DQx hollow hinge profiles have been found to have poor weld seams and irregularities, particularly in the middle section. Various factors such as heating time after repair, extrusion temperature and speed, ingot cleaning, and mold design have been analyzed and multiple solutions have been proposed to address this quality issue. By adjusting the extrusion process, strengthening inspection control, and creating new molds, the problem of poor weld seams in DQx hinge profiles has been successfully resolved, offering valuable insights for improving the quality control of weld seams in hollow profiles.
2 Mechanism of weld formation
The tongue-shaped die extrusion method is used to create single-hole or porous hollow profiles with minimal wall thickness unevenness and complex shapes. During the extrusion process, the metal ingot is divided into two or more strands through shunt holes and then reassembled in the welding chamber of the mold under high temperature and pressure. This results in the formation of distinct weld seams in the extruded profile, with the number of seams corresponding to the number of metal strands the ingot is divided into. The presence of a rigid area at the bottom of the bridge in the mold slows down the diffusion and bonding of metal atoms, leading to a reduced tissue density and the formation of weld seams. It is crucial for the metal at the weld seam to be fully diffused and bonded to ensure a solid structure. Incomplete welding or poor bonding can result in delamination and compromised weld quality.
3 Cause analysis of weld failure
3.1 Analysis of mold factors
The cross-sectional dimensions of DQx hollow hinge profiles show asymmetry and uneven wall thickness in the solid part, posing challenges in mold design. The layout and design of the shunt hole and bridge in the mold have been identified as problematic, leading to insufficient metal filling in the welding chamber, inconsistent metal flow rates, and poor welding. The configuration of the mold for the solid part also contributes to uneven metal distribution and unstable metal flow during the extrusion process.
3.2 Factor analysis of process parameters
Factors such as the quality and composition of the ingot, extrusion temperature and speed, and mold cleanliness and condition have been identified as influential in weld quality. Inconsistent ingot temperature, the presence of internal and external defects, and uneven distribution of strengthening and impurity phases can lead to poor welding. Improper extrusion temperature and speed, unclean extrusion barrels, and large gaps between the extrusion cylinder and pressure pads can also adversely affect weld quality.
4 Solving measures for poor welding seam welding
4.1 Optimize mold design
To address the challenges posed by the asymmetrical dimensions and uneven wall thickness of DQx hollow hinge profiles, the center position of the mold bridge and mold core should be carefully considered and adjusted. The layout of the shunt hole and design of the bridge should be optimized to ensure adequate metal filling and uniform metal flow rates. Measures should also be taken to prevent aluminum sticking to the mold surface and affecting profile surface quality.
4.2 Welding and repairing molds
To compensate for manufacturing errors and improve mold flow rates, welding and repairing the mold can be an effective solution. By adjusting the flow rate of the mold, especially in the hollow part, the metal flow can be stabilized, ensuring proper welding in the welding chamber. Preventing excessive stress on the weld seam during tension straightening is also important to maintain weld quality.
4.3 Homogenization treatment of ingot
Homogenizing the casting ingot before extrusion is essential to dissolve strengthening phases and impurities, ensuring consistent distribution of alloy components. This treatment eliminates dendrite segregation and internal stress in the ingot, improving its plasticity and reducing extrusion resistance. Etching and cleaning the ingot surface before extrusion is also necessary to ensure weld quality.
4.4 Extrusion Process Parameters
Optimizing extrusion parameters such as temperature, speed, and elongation rate is crucial for ensuring weld quality. Proper extrusion temperature facilitates metal diffusion and bonding, while excessive speed can increase deformation work and elevate metal temperature. Cleanliness of the extrusion cylinder and proper gap tolerances are also important for weld quality.
5 Effect Verification
Several small-scale test productions were conducted using the optimized mold and process, resulting in a weld quality rate of over 95% and consistent appearance of defective weld profiles. These results confirm the effectiveness of the proposed solutions to address the key issues identified.
6
This article has highlighted the challenges associated with weld quality in DQx profile hollow hinge extrusions. By optimizing mold design, implementing welding and repair measures, homogenizing the ingot, and optimizing extrusion process parameters, significant improvements have been achieved in weld quality. The insights gained from this research will contribute to the ongoing efforts to enhance the quality control of weld seams in hollow profiles. Start by removing the drawers from the cabinet. Take out all of the items from the drawers and set them aside. Then, fully extend the drawer and lift it slightly to release the stops. Gently pull the drawer toward you until it comes completely out of the cabinet. Repeat this process for each drawer that needs new slides.
Next, you will need to remove the old drawer slides from the cabinet. This may require unscrewing them from the inside of the cabinet. Use your screwdriver to loosen and remove the screws that are holding the old slides in place. Once the old slides are removed, use a damp cloth to clean any debris or build-up from the area where the new slides will be installed.
Now, it’s time to install the new drawer slides. Begin by measuring and marking where the new slides will be placed. Use your measuring tape and pencil to mark the exact placement of the new slides on the inside of the cabinet. Make sure the slides are level and evenly spaced.
Then, use your drill to screw the new slides into place. Make sure the slides are securely fastened to the cabinet to ensure the drawers will operate smoothly.
With the new slides installed, it’s time to reattach the drawers. Carefully line up the slides on the drawer with the ones inside the cabinet and gently slide the drawer back into place. Once the drawer is fully inserted, test it to make sure it opens and closes smoothly.
Once all of the drawers have been reattached and tested, you can put your items back in the drawers and admire your newly updated cabinets.

Cabinet gas springs are mechanical devices that utilize compressed gas to provide controlled and smooth lifting, lowering, and positioning of cabinet doors, lids, and hatches. These springs are designed to counterbalance the weight of the cabinet door or lid, preventing it from slamming shut and ensuring easy and controlled opening and closing movements. By incorporating cabinet gas springs into storage solutions, the overall usability and accessibility of cabinets are greatly enhanced.
One of the key features of cabinet gas springs is their ability to provide effortless and silent operation. When opening a cabinet door or lid, the gas spring extends and supports the weight, reducing the effort required to lift and hold the door in place. Similarly, when closing the cabinet, the gas spring provides a controlled and smooth descent, preventing abrupt slamming and potential damage to the cabinet or its contents. This silent and effortless operation not only improves user experience but also prolongs the lifespan of the cabinet and its components.
In addition to their functional benefits, cabinet gas springs also offer design flexibility and space-saving solutions. With the use of gas springs, cabinets can be equipped with doors that open upwards or sideways, allowing for easier access and utilization of the storage space. Furthermore, the absence of traditional cabinet hinges or supports creates a sleek and unobtrusive appearance, contributing to a clean and modern aesthetic in various applications.
The advantages of cabinet gas springs extend beyond traditional cabinetry and storage solutions. These versatile components are widely used in automotive, marine, industrial, and furniture applications to enhance functionality and safety. In automotive and marine settings, gas springs are utilized to support and control the movement of engine covers, hatches, and storage compartments. In industrial environments, they are integrated into heavy-duty storage cabinets, tool chests, and machinery enclosures to ensure safe and ergonomic access to equipment and supplies. Moreover, furniture designers and manufacturers incorporate gas springs into their products to facilitate the opening and closing of storage beds, ottomans, and various types of storage furniture.
